| We discuss the formulation of the prototype gauge field theory, QED, in the context of two-particle-irreducible (2PI) functional techniques with particular emphasis on the issues of renormalization and gauge symmetry. We show how to renormalize all n-point vertex functions of the (gauge-fixed) theory at any approximation order in the 2PI loop-expansion by properly adjusting a finite set of local counterterms consistent with the underlying gauge symmetry. The paper is divided in three parts: a self-contained presentation of the main results and their possible implementation for practical applications; a detailed analysis of ultraviolet divergences and their removal; a number of appendices collecting technical details. |
